Abstract
Orange peel is a rich source of nutrients and phytochemicals, widely used in medicines and foods. It
contains avonoids and antioxidants benecial for health, including hesperidin (HES), a avonoid
abundant in citrus peels. This study used solid-phase extraction (SPE) and molecular spectrophotometry
to extract and identify HES. The process is accurate, cost-eective, rapid, and environmentally friendly.
HES was extracted using a hydroalcoholic method with MIL-101 (Cr), a metal–organic framework (MOF),
as the adsorbent. MIL-101 (Cr) was prepared hydrothermally and characterized by Fourier transform
infrared spectroscopy (FT-IR), eld-emission scanning electron microscopy (FE-SEM), and X-ray
diraction (XRD). Experimental parameters such as sample concentration, adsorbent dosage, pH, and
solvent type were optimized. HES was desorbed using acetonitrile, and absorption was measured at
285 nm. The limit of detection (LOD) and limit of quantication (LOQ) for HES were 0.145 and 0.530 mg
mL−1, respectively. The method exhibited good reproducibility with less than 2% RSD. This study
successfully demonstrated the use of MIL-101 (Cr) in HES extraction, oering a rapid, specic, accurate,
and cost-eective analysis method.
